Join Niki in a special workshop during National Sleep Awareness Month to learn common ways that your everyday habits may be sabotaging getting deep sleep and fulfilling rest. Learn the yogic tools to help and get your answers questioned! Expect breathwork, meditation and tension-relieving movements along with the science behind great sleep and why sleep hygiene matters. Recommended props: yoga mat, meditation cushion, pillow, bolster or chair
This class is appropriate for all students with all experience levels, including new and beginner students who are still learning the basics.
Gentle, with slow sustained movement on the mat.
Niki took her first yoga class at 12 and has been a student of the practice ever since. Her philosophy is that yoga is as much about what happens on the mat as what your mentality is all day long - managing stress, choosing love over fear and overcoming excuses. She holds an advanced Psychology degree from the University of South Florida, and is registered as an E-500 and Y.A.C.E.P. with the internationally acclaimed Yoga Alliance. Yoga is for every body, and her style is down-to-earth. You’ll move, and you’ll learn a lot, too! Expect variations of postures, modifications, props, breath work and specific cues to advance your own practice, class by class.
